Empowering Independence: How Smart Glasses are Revolutionizing Navigation for the Blind

Living with visual impairment poses unique challenges, particularly when it comes to navigating the world independently. However, advancements in technology are bringing revolutionary changes, and one such innovation is smart glasses designed specifically to assist the blind and visually impaired. These devices are not just gadgets; they are transformative tools that enhance mobility, safety, and overall quality of life for users.

 

Understanding the Technology

Smart glasses for the blind utilize a combination of cameras, sensors, and artificial intelligence to interpret visual information and provide real-time feedback to the wearer. Here’s how they work:

Camera and Sensors: Embedded cameras capture the surrounding environment, while sensors detect obstacles, objects, and even facial expressions.

Artificial Intelligence (AI): Advanced AI algorithms process the visual data in real-time. This allows the glasses to identify objects, recognize text, and provide spoken feedback to the wearer.

Audio Feedback: Information gathered by the glasses is conveyed to the user through bone conduction or earphones, providing auditory cues about their surroundings.

 

Key Features and Benefits

1. Navigation Assistance

Smart glasses excel in providing navigation assistance, both indoors and outdoors. They can detect obstacles like stairs, curbs, and doorways, and offer directions through voice prompts or vibrations. This feature allows users to navigate unfamiliar environments confidently, reducing the risk of accidents.

2. Object Recognition

Recognizing everyday objects such as furniture, appliances, or even faces of friends and family is crucial for independence. Smart glasses can describe these objects aloud, enabling users to interact with their surroundings more effectively.

3. Text-to-Speech Capabilities

One of the most empowering features is the ability to read text in real-time. Whether it's signs, menus, or documents, smart glasses convert text into speech, allowing users to access printed information independently.

4. Connectivity and Customization

Many smart glasses are equipped with connectivity options such as Bluetooth and Wi-Fi, enabling integration with smartphones and other devices. This connectivity allows for updates, customization of preferences, and accessing additional services like GPS navigation.

 

Real-Life Applications

The impact of smart glasses on the lives of visually impaired individuals is profound:

Workplace Accessibility: Improved access to workplace environments, including reading documents and navigating office spaces independently.

Social Inclusion: Enhanced ability to participate in social activities, recognize faces, and engage in conversations more naturally.

Education: Facilitates learning by providing access to printed materials and classroom environments.

 

Challenges and Future Developments

While smart glasses offer significant benefits, challenges such as affordability, durability, and user interface complexity remain. However, ongoing research and development aim to address these issues, making these technologies more accessible and user-friendly.
